Notes:
Similar designs and patterns are present on items in the collections of the Victoria & Albert Museum. V&A pressmark T.76 comprises outlined patterns on white paper, which bear many similarities to the present waistcoat designs; it includes D.170-'98, which bears a pattern for a cap similar to item no. 7, and D.175-'98, which includes a design for collar whitework similar to item no. 5. V&A T.1.a (Designs for printed cottons, English, c. 1840) includes a large design somewhat similar to that of item no. 4. V&A T.93 (French embroidery designs) includes a design (E223-1930), c. 1790, similar to parts of item nos. 6 and 8. Also of interest at the V&A is a collection of patterns for embroidery made and collected by Sarah Bland (1810-1905), shelfmark E.372:8/1-1967.
For information on embroidered dress, see: Thunder, Moira. "Object Lesson Designs and Clients for Embroidered Dress, 1782-94." Textile History 37, no. 1 (May 2006): 82-90.

Collection of fourteen waistcoat designs, by an unidentified artist. The designs are drawn in ink, watercolor, or gouache. The decorative elements of each design incorporate floral or botanical illustrations. Items nos. 1-9 are on black coated paper; nos. 10-14 on heavy cream paper. All are undated and unsigned, but the floral elements in the designs and the cut of the waistcoats are typical of the early Victorian period.
